5G is the fifth generation of mobile networks, which began rolling out in 2020. It promises to bring faster data speeds, lower latency and more reliable connections than ever before. 5G technology utilizes a variety of signal carriers such as millimeter waves, sub-6 GHz frequencies, low band spectrum and Wi-Fi 6 for greater coverage and improved performance. By leveraging these different signals, 5G allows for higher throughputs with less interference than other technologies used by current cellular networks like 3G or 4G LTE (Long Term Evolution).
The main advantages of 5G are its increased speed capabilities compared to previous generations of mobile networks; it can achieve speeds up to 10 gigabits per second (10 Gbps), while 4G can only reach around 1 Gbps. Additionally, with lower latency rates (the time it takes for data to travel from one point to another), users will experience smoother streaming experiences in applications like virtual reality gaming or augmented reality shopping experiences without buffering issues.
